Transaction 56fd31f78c565718e384c2efb15cd76f740dffbfbb6c8fe89aea200d65d0032c

1 Input
1 Outputs
  • 56fd31f78c565718e384c2efb15cd76f740dffbfbb6c8fe89aea200d65d0032c:0
  • value  42469
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G